Ryanair adds Google to its dual-cloud flight plan
Source ↗ 👁 0 💬 0
Ryanair has signed a five-year agreement with Google Cloud covering AI, productivity tools and multi-cloud infrastructure, just weeks after renewing its deal with rival AWS for another five years. The Irish budget airline says it will deploy Google Workspace and Google Cloud services across its 35,000-strong workforce as it pursues a target of 300 million passengers a year by 2034.
